ART-255: Graphic Design II

3 credit hours

Building upon the work in Graphic Design I, we’ll get deeper into the creation of documents and work that will serve you when working with clients; from pitches, to portfolios, and navigating the business side of Graphic Design. We will explore how designers craft and shape messages through semiotics and audience interaction. This class will help you develop a strategy in order to work as a Designer or to add Design skills to your focus. This class will help you develop a body of work that you can use in Senior Thesis. This course can be used to satisfy University Studies requirements.

Prerequisites: ART-155 ART-165
